Announced in September 2025 as part of the Government of Canada's 30-day national sprint to help shape Canada's approach to AI, the AI Strategy Task Force is a group of experts that includes members of industry, academia and civil society, who will consult their networks to provide actionable insights and recommendations.
The AI Strategy Task Force comprises the following leaders of the AI ecosystem and will be consulting their networks on specific themes:
